Why do you set fence posts below the 24-inch frost line in Burkesville?
Frost heave from our 24-inch frost depth displaces shallow footings. Using IRC standards, we set posts below this line to ensure perimeter stability and prevent structural failure from seasonal freeze-thaw cycles, especially in Downtown's heavy clay soils.
What is the required process before digging fence post holes?
You must contact Kentucky 811 at least three business days before excavation. They coordinate utility locates for gas, electric, and communications lines. Hitting a line in Downtown Burkesville is a major financial and safety liability. We manage the associated permit office paperwork as part of the installation contract.
Which fencing materials handle Burkesville's moderate termite risk and soil corrosivity?
Moderate to heavy termite risk excludes untreated wood in ground contact. Use pressure-treated lumber, vinyl, or composite. For our moderate soil corrosivity index, galvanized steel posts are recommended. Always specify stainless steel or hot-dipped galvanized fasteners to prevent rust streaks on the finish.
What is the Kentucky law for a fence on a shared property line?
Kentucky's Good Neighbor Law (KRS 256.010-090) governs division fences. For 2026, you must provide written notice to the adjoining landowner before replacing or repairing a shared boundary fence in Burkesville. This establishes clear cost-sharing and maintenance liability.
What are the modern requirements for a pool fence gate?
The 2026 International Residential Code (Appendix AG) mandates a 48-inch minimum height with a self-closing, self-latching gate. What are the height and setback rules for a fence in Burkesville?
Zoning limits are 3 feet high in the front yard and 6 feet in the rear, with a 0-foot setback allowing installation on the property line. For corner lots, maintain a clear 'sight triangle' at intersections to prevent visibility obstructions, a critical safety measure near high-traffic routes like KY-61.
How is a fence engineered for Burkesville's 105 MPH V-ult wind rating?
The 105 MPH ultimate design wind speed (V-ult) dictates structural design per ASCE 7-22 standards. This requires closer post spacing, deeper concrete footings, and wind-rated brackets to resist the uplift and lateral loads from peak storm season gusts, ensuring the perimeter survives intact.
